Cherry Hill

Part of the Kitchener - Cambridge - Waterloo metropolitan area, Cherry Hill is a neighbourhood within Kitchener, Ontario.

Transportation

Physically active property owners will be pleased with the walk-friendly nature of Cherry Hill; running daily errands is convenient on foot, and a variety of businesses are reasonably nearby. This part of Kitchener is also reasonably conducive to bicycling as there are countless bike lanes. Commuting by public transit is sometimes challenging in Cherry Hill. Nevertheless, house owners benefit from a few bus lines, and bus stops are ordinarily nearby. In contrast, the car is often the preferred method to navigate Cherry Hill. It is convenient to park.

Services

A general and a specialty grocery store is always only a short walk away in Cherry Hill. Moreover, there are a fair number of choices in close proximity for those who care about restaurants and cafes. When it comes to education, it is a rather short walk to reach schools and daycares from most homes for sale in Cherry Hill.

Character

Cherry Hill offers a calm ambience and will appeal to those who enjoy spending time outdoors. There are a few parks nearby for residents to visit, including Iron Horse Trail, and they are very well-spread out, making it very easy to get to them from the majority of locations in this neighbourhood. This area is also good for those who like quiet surroundings, as noise from streets and other parts of the city is rarely an issue.

Housing

A majority of the housing growth in Cherry Hill happened before the 1960s. Small apartment buildings are the predominant housing type, representing roughly 40% of dwellings in this neighbourhood, and the rest are mainly single detached homes and townhouses. The proportions of renters and homeowners are about even. This neighbourhood offers mainly three bedroom and two bedroom homes.
